Our cocktail
party evening flights aboard the spectacular DC3 Gooney Bird is a
unique evening that will be remembered forever.
A most
popular night for private parties and business groups wanting to do something
just a bit different.
Passengers check in at the Silver Clipper VIP Lounge at 6.30
pm.
This is the original departure lounge for Melbourne and dates
back to the 1930's. On arrival guests are served drinks and
savouries until boarding at 7:15.
The flight is a spectacular thirty minute journey around the
upper part of Port Phillip Bay, including the City Skyline.
Arrival is back at the lounge at eight, for coffee and port,
with the evening concluding at eight thirty. |
